DELIVERY CORPOGUAJIRA MICROACUEDUCTO African descent and indigenous communities Riohacha

The environmental authority of the department, Corpoguajira formulated the project “Construction of a pathway aqueduct for the black and indigenous communities of the Totumo micro-basin, Tapias river basin in the municipality of Riohacha, department of La Guajira ", with which the basic infrastructure was achieved for the continuous supply and good quality of water for consumption by the inhabitants, thus guaranteeing that the population enjoys the aqueduct service.

Given the need in Afro-descendant and indigenous communities (Naranjal communities, the Table and the Totumo) belonging to the middle part of the Tapias river basin are not immune to this situation, because the general shortage, displacement of families, the non-existence of the municipal aqueduct service, They meant that the population had to move to nearby water sources and transport the liquid in animals to their homes, thus generating morbidity problems associated with poor water quality and deterioration in the standard of living of its inhabitants.

Taking into account that a large part of the population in the rural area of ​​the municipality of Riohacha does not have an adequate water supply system, where the good quality of the precious liquid is not guaranteed to the population, causing a deterioration in the quality of life, in the execution of the project, the construction of the intake in concrete was guaranteed, the intake line - desander, sand trap in waterproofed concrete, drinking water treatment plant, storage tank in waterproofed concrete, distribution networks and the enclosure for the protection of the system.

The water saving and efficient use workshops, just as the formation of the water and education committees will be fundamental for the durability of the project, since the communities were trained to give the system proper functioning.

The delivery of the work with a differential approach was carried out through a service verification tour with the participation of Corpoguajira, the contractor company Consorcio Naranjal, the Secretary of Infrastructure and Public Services of the District and the inhabitants of the 3 benefited communities. Likewise, Conservation agreements were established with each representative of the community where they assume responsibility for the proper management of the system and commitments with the District to guarantee the sustainability of the micro-aqueduct that provides quality of life to 60 department families.
